One-Person Exhibitions
2022
Coming From the Earth, curated by Peter Doroshenko, Dallas Contemporary, Dallas, TX
The Growth of Communication, Edel Assanti Gallery, London, UK
2021
The Influence of Images, Elizabeth Leach Gallery, Portland, OR
Tangled Up in de Kooning’s Fence, South Etna, Montauk, NY
Everything That Wasn’t White, Parrish Art Museum, Water Mill, NY
2019
Somewhere in a Dream I Got Lost, Southeastern Center for Contemporary Art, Winston-Salem, NC
2017
The Weight of Everything, James Fuentes, New York, NY
I Snuck Off the Slave Ship, Atlanta Contemporary, Atlanta, GA
Which Do We Drop First, the Baby or the Bomb?, James Fuentes, New York, NY
2015
Something to Take My Place, Halsey Institute of Contemporary Art, Charleston, SC
Supported by the Power, John Hope Franklin Center, Duke University, Durham, NC
It’s like Coming Home, Cash Rojas Projects, Atlanta, GA
2013
Keeping You Out of Harm’s Way, James Fuentes, New York, NY
2010
Assemblages and Drawings, Jeff Bailey Gallery, New York, NY
2005
Recent Works, Monty Stabler Galleries, Homewood, AL
2004
A Twenty-Five Year Survey, Birmingham Museum of Art, Birmingham, AL
Do We Think Too Much? I Don't Think We Can Ever Stop, Ikon Gallery, Birmingham, UK
2003
Perspectives 8, Birmingham Museum of Art, Birmingham, AL
1994
Sculpture, Luise Ross Gallery, New York, NY
1991
Cultural Recycling: The Work of Lonnie Holley, Gasperi Gallery, New Orleans, LA
1986
Birmingham Public Library, Birmingham, AL
1984
Little House Galleries, Birmingham, AL
